As an international player in construction engineering and mobility services, Egis offers a unique global opportunity, combining consulting, engineering and infrastructure operations. Our capacity for innovation allows us to respond to the challenges of the climate and digital world, offering solutions and recognised expertise in the transport and mobility, sustainable city, building, water, environment and energy sectors. The Egis Group has more than 50 years of experience, presence in 75 countries, and 16,000 employees around the world.
Egis Transport Solutions, a business unit of the Egis Group, brings together all of the necessary expertise for guided urban transport and heavy rail: systems, automation, rolling stock, safety, equipment, civil engineering, environment, etc.
Job description
This role will support the delivery of a Multi discipline 4 tracking scheme with a large number of consents. Managing a team of SPM’s, the role requires significant delivery experience, integrating with the contractors and designers, as well as fronting external stakeholder management with the Sponsors & operators. The candidate will have experience working on schemes with large complex consents.
Support the Network Rail Project Management Team during the delivery of this complex programme in a safe & environmentally responsible manner. Delivering to time, cost and quality, in accordance with the Governance of Railway Investment Projects (GRIP) and PACE, including all applicable Network Rail company standards, current legislation and procedures including Her Majesty's Railway Inspectorate (HMRI) guidance where appropriate. The team will be embedded within the Alliance providing both a Network Rail (Owner Participant-OP) & Integration Function.
- Responsible for providing a clear vision and team direction by leading a high-performing team through the effective management, development and empowerment of staff.
- Establish and maintain a good, professional and pro-active working relationship with the Contractor/Delivery partner's project management team where applicable to ensure delivery of intended business benefits.
- Within agreed authority levels, negotiate, procure and authorise all project contracts and variations and approve and authorise all payment to meet value for money criteria.
- Responsible for providing effective performance and development management responsibilities for any direct reports, with regards to appraisals and performance management, (such that poor performance is clearly identified and addressed and good performance is recognised and rewarded).
- Agree major project requirements with the Project Sponsor / Contract Manager to ensure that business objectives are met.
- Methodology and governance structures to ensure delivery of intended business benefits.
- Identify and manage any interfaces and dependencies between the assigned project and other ongoing network activities/projects.
- Prepare and manage a project implementation plan, including responsibility matrix, detailed programmes and cost and resource plans.
- Responsible for the day-to-day management of project governance, reporting and control structures, with issues, risks and decisions escalated through the agreed current Governance arrangements as appropriate.
- Responsible for compliance with relevant health and safety legislation and contributing to the Health and Safety culture, resolving arising issues or escalating as appropriate and ensuring safe delivery in line with the corporate safety vision.
